Offered at a reduced price of $1,550,000, 2821 Irma Street presents a compelling opportunity for investors and developers in Victoria’s rapidly evolving Southeast Gorge neighborhood. This five-suite apartment building sits on a generous 12,437 SF lot and is surrounded by a wave of multifamily development, including the 152-unit 45 Gorge Road project and a proposed 488-unit rental community nearby.
Built in 1956, the property features wood frame construction with stucco exterior, natural gas radiant heating, and a pitched asphalt shingle roof. The building includes five legal one-bedroom suites and ample paved surface parking at the rear. With 3,702 SF of existing building area and a permitted buildable area of up to 12,437 SF under the Missing Middle housing framework, the site offers strong upside through renovation or redevelopment.
Designated as Traditional Residential in the Official Community Plan and located within the Burnside Gorge Neighbourhood Plan, the property supports a wide range of residential uses including houseplexes, duplexes, and ground-oriented multi-unit buildings up to three stories. The zoning (R1-B) and 1.1:1 FSR allow for up to 13,681 SF of buildable space, making this an ideal candidate for infill development in a high-demand rental corridor.
With its proximity to the Gorge Waterway, public transit, and a growing mix of amenities, 2821 Irma Street is well-positioned to capitalize on Victoria’s push for density and housing diversity.
